Mel Brown
About
Mel Brown has authored 21 papers that have received a total of 489 indexed citations.
This includes 16 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ience, 15 papers in Sensory Systems and 3 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ience. The topics of these papers are Hearing, Cochlea, Tinnitus, Genetics (15 papers), Hearing Loss and Rehabilitation (11 papers) and Neural dynamics and brain function (10 papers). Mel Brown is often cited by papers focused on Hearing, Cochlea, Tinnitus, Genetics (15 papers), Hearing Loss and Rehabilitation (11 papers) and Neural dynamics and brain function (10 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Australia, Germany and France. Mel Brown's co-authors include Dexter R. F. Irvine, Marc R. Kamke, Russell L. Martin, William R. Webster and Graeme M. Clark and has published in prestigious journals such as Neuron, Journal of Neuroscience and NeuroImage
